Memory Sanitization Procedure
There are two methods to sanitize the memory of the 1830A. These methods are based on an
SD card being present in the 1830A or not. Both Methods will cause errors in the 1830A and it
will have to be sent to TEGAM to restore 1830A to a usable condition.
Method 1 - If the firmware version is v1.1.50a or higher there is not an SD card in your 1830A
and you would follow the following steps.
Open the LAN interface webpage with a web browser.
Login to the LAN interface webpage. (Password is admin)
Navigate to File Browser Page
Figure 6.1 File Browser
Select All Files
Delete all files on file browser page
Method 2 - If the firmware is prior to 1.1.50a there is an SD card present and the procedure is
to remove the SD RAM and destroy it.
